xml-namespaces 相关问题

根据该标准,“XML名称空间提供了一种简单的方法,用于通过将它们与URI引用标识的名称空间相关联来限定可扩展标记语言文档中使用的元素和属性名称。”

WCF中更改名称空间和schemaLocation属性

我用C#开发了WCF服务。我们的客户已经拥有用Java编写的客户端软件。他们说,当尝试添加我们的wcf服务参考时,会收到错误消息。他们认为是问题...

回答 1 投票 3

@@ XMLELement:JAXB编组中的命名空间标记不起作用

即使在Billing Order Class中设置了Namespace标签之后,JAXB名称空间也不以XML呈现。 ---带有XML注释的类@XmlAccessorType(XmlAccessType.FIELD)@XmlType(namespace =“ urn:v4 ....

回答 1 投票 0

Custom XML Formatter仅添加必需的名称空间

由于客户端应用程序使用带有硬编码前缀的xpath,因此我必须为一些api端点生成的XML添加名称空间前缀(不要让我开始)。我已经成功创建了...

回答 1 投票 0

如何将XML名称空间提升到根元素

如果我有一个带有如下名称空间的XML文件: Apples Bananas&... ] >

回答 1 投票 1

解析前在lxml中注册名称空间

我正在使用lxml从具有名称空间的外部服务中解析XML,但未在xmlns中注册它们。我正在尝试使用register_namespace手动注册它,但是似乎没有...

回答 1 投票 1

如何在XML名称空间中使用Scrapy XPath?

如何使用RSS提要中的草木XPath提取 ... 内容?我尝试了response.xpath('// content:encoded')。get(),但是它不起作用。任何帮助...

回答 1 投票 0

Node.js:SOAP请求?

我正在尝试从现有的Node.js服务器执行请求。该请求是使用XML格式发送给我的,但是我对如何使用它一无所知...请查看一下并给我...

回答 1 投票 -1

如何在 React.js 中打开“throwIfNamespace”标志

我的组件中有如下代码。 我的组件中有如下代码。 <svg id="SvgjsSvg3254" width="318" height="152" xmlns="http://www.w3.org/2000/svg" version="1.1" xmlns:xlink="http://www.w3.org/1999/xlink" xmlns:svgjs="http://svgjs.dev/svgjs" class="apexcharts-svg" xmlns:data="ApexChartsNS" transform="translate(0, 0)" style="background: transparent none repeat scroll 0% 0%;"> 我收到如下错误 Namespace tags are not supported by default. React's JSX doesn't support namespace tags. You can turn on the 'throwIfNamespace' flag to bypass this warning. 如何打开“throwIfNamespace”标志? 使用驼峰命名法。 试试 这段代码。由于这个 xmlns:xlink 语法反应不知道如何编译这个。 <svg id="SvgjsSvg3254" width="318" height="152" xmlns="http://www.w3.org/2000/svg" version="1.1" xmlnsXlink="http://www.w3.org/1999/xlink" xmlnsSvgjs="http://svgjs.dev/svgjs" class="apexcharts-svg" xmlnsData="ApexChartsNS" transform="translate(0, 0)" style="background: transparent none repeat scroll 0% 0%;"> throwIfNamespace 是 @babel/preset-react 的一个选项,或者更具体地说,@babel/plugin-transform-react-jsx。有关将 throwIfNamespace 设置为 false 的示例配置文件以及有关该选项的更多信息,请参阅 babeljs 站点上的此页面。 为方便起见,这里使用以下文件作为示例: index.js <element ns:attr /> .babelrc 带有默认的 throwIfNamespace (true) { "plugins": [ [ "@babel/plugin-transform-react-jsx" ] ] } 产量与您看到的相似: $ npx babel index.js SyntaxError: /tmp/throw-if-namespace/index.js: Namespace tags are not supported by default. React's JSX doesn't support namespace tags. You can set `throwIfNamespace: false` to bypass this warning. > 1 | <element ns:attr /> .babelrc throwIfNamespace 设置为 false { "plugins": [ [ "@babel/plugin-transform-react-jsx", { "throwIfNamespace": false } ] ] } 没有错误 $ npx babel index.js /*#__PURE__*/ React.createElement("element", { "ns:attr": true }); 我找到了解决这个问题的方法。 在我的例子中,我不得不删除 SVG 图像中所有不必要的命名空间,它开始作为反应组件工作。 你可以看到两个 SVG 内容之间的区别。 正确的是图片底部的那个。 或者您可以通过此链接上传和解析您的数据:这里 参考:Github 问题 正确使用属性: 代替class写className 在style中使用骆驼符号 并在括号中添加样式 className={`name`} style={{ stroke: "none", strokeWidth: 4, strokeDasharray: "none", strokeLinecap: "butt", strokeLinejoin: "miter", strokeMiterlimit: 10, fill: "#99CC33", fillRule: "nonzero", opacity: 1, }} 使用了 CodePen 的一些动画并遇到了同样的问题。就像之前建议的那样,我将 xml 部分变成了驼峰式,并且不得不将样式放在大括号中。 正如最佳答案所建议的那样,您需要将 svg 转换为 jsx 格式。 为此,您可以使用这两个工具。 https://svg2jsx.com/(将 svg 转换为 react 组件) https://www.svgminify.com/(将 svg 转换为 jsx 格式)

回答 6 投票 0



如何在Nokogiri中的XPath中使用xmlns声明

我正在使用Nokogiri :: XML解析来自Amazon SimpleDB的响应。响应类似于: [

回答 2 投票 23

如何在Nokogiri中的XPath中使用xmlns声明

我正在使用Nokogiri :: XML解析来自Amazon SimpleDB的响应。响应类似于: [

回答 2 投票 23

具有不同名称空间的XML向下钻取到所需值

我正在尝试从以下XML文件中获取jxdm:ID的值: &... ] >>

回答 2 投票 -1

[SVG在定义XML名称空间时未在浏览器上呈现

在向svg元素添加“ xmlns”命名空间时,我无法在浏览器(Google Chrome)上呈现嵌入式SVG。以下代码不呈现(0x0px);

回答 1 投票 0


将xslt应用于具有名称空间的xml

我知道已经有关于此主题的多个回答的问题,我已经阅读了其中的几个问题,并试图实施这些建议,但到目前为止没有成功。我正在尝试创建...

回答 1 投票 0

将xml名称空间声明移动到带有jax-ws批注的根元素中

我正在尝试使用jax-ws生成xml有效负载,但无法正常工作。服务器希望所有名称空间都在信封标记中。例如:

回答 1 投票 1

c#如何从XML文档中获取targetNamespace

我有以下XML文档: // //主体或 ...

回答 1 投票 1

XML错误:前缀未绑定到命名空间,KML文件

因此,我试图从老板那里修复KML文件。对于那些真正知道这些只是XML文件的人,因此我正在研究一个重命名为XML的副本,并使用Firefox进行验证。我收到此错误:...

回答 1 投票 1

解析在XML中具有名称空间的根节点的属性

我有以下xml,我正在尝试解析该XML,并希望获取根节点的属性值,即xmlns:n1值。但是我正在使用以下值获取关键错误。

回答 1 投票 0

© www.soinside.com 2019 - 2024. All rights reserved.